I believe online Roulette games are subject to various regulations that vary by jurisdiction. These regulations typically focus on ensuring fairness, transparency, and player protection. Key aspects may include licensing requirements for operators, rules for game fairness (such as the use of random number generators), responsible gambling measures, age verification protocols, and provisions for player funds' security. Regulatory bodies oversee compliance, and operators must adhere to these rules to maintain their licenses and operate legally.

Regulatory bodies, depending on the jurisdiction, may include government agencies or independent organizations dedicated to overseeing the online gambling sector.

Licensing requirements are among the most vital regulations, as they ensure that operators meet certain standards to offer their services legally. These standards often include financial stability, technical integrity, responsible gaming practices, and the protection of player funds.

Fair play is another key aspect regulated in online Roulette games. Random number generators (RNGs) are used to ensure that game outcomes are entirely random and not influenced by external factors. Regulatory bodies may require operators to conduct regular testing by independent auditors to verify the fairness of their games.

To protect players, online Roulette operators are often required to implement responsible gambling measures. These can include self-exclusion options, deposit limits, and links to support services for players experiencing gambling-related issues. Age verification protocols are also essential to prevent underage gambling.

In terms of financial security, regulations often mandate that player funds be kept separate from the operator's business accounts. This ensures that players' funds are safeguarded, even in the case of operator insolvency.

Overall, these regulations aim to create a safe and transparent environment for online Roulette players, fostering trust in the industry and promoting responsible gaming practices.
